Coronavirus: patients from the Sucre clinic enter the San Roque Hospital

After 6 p.m., patients transferred from the Sucre clinic began to enter the San Roque Hospital, which was quarantined due to an outbreak of coronavirus. In total, this Friday eight of the 34 patients who were relocated will enter.

The transfer operation was ordered by the Province’s Emergency Operations Center (COE). All these cases were swabbed and negative, although the COE resolved the relocation of patients, the provisional closure and the quarantine of this establishment due to a coronavirus outbreak, that until this Friday has 11 positive cases, almost all of doctors who worked in the floor guard to comply with the assistance of the internees.

Joaquín Lábaque, member of the clinic’s board, confirmed to The voice that the transfer of the first patient had begun and that in the course of this afternoon the relocation of seven other people to the San Roque Hospital will be completed.

The rest of the internees (26 cases) will also be transferred in a health operation with similar characteristics to institutions that will be defined by the Province in the next few hours.

“At this moment, the transfer of the first hospitalized patient is beginning. Until now, 34 patients will be transferred, while those who are in medical discharge conditions will remain in quarantine, although at home. Provided they meet the necessary conditions “Lábaque said.

He also indicated that until this Friday the number of confirmed positive cases is 11, and that all the patients who were swabbed were negative. “Until now all the rest have been negative, among which are the patients,” he stressed.

Case zero

After a resident on-call doctor tested positive, the protocol was activated and the swab was indicated to all the clinic staff, who number more than 300 people, in addition to providers and all those patients who came to be seen since Friday spent until this week at this health center.

Given this situation, in which case zero is still being studied (how the initial infection was not yet reported), a special operation was set up.

As of this Thursday, the Sucre clinic is closed to the public, with no care for patients on duty or on call, and all staff are in quarantine at the direction of the COE.

Pami patients

In this health center, patients from the Pami social work are mainly cared for, so the withdrawal of all internees and people at risk group was activated, in addition to the request that those retirees who must be attended for different pathologies can do it in these two weeks in the Romagosa clinic or in the Italian Hospital.
